Definition of Investment Institutions

As per the definition of finance, investment institutions are largely considered legal entities that have the responsibility of gathering funds from various investors with an intention of investing in various financial instruments. Based on this fact, it can be stated that investment institutions refer to such specific companies that are established in order to help the business of India to get the achievement regarding the financial requirement. In order to ensure the fulfilment of these kinds of investment procedures, the organisations or institutions offer trade securities in large enough quantities.

Examples of Investment institutions in India

Investment institutions in India are known for offering customers both advisory and financial services. The demand for investment institutions in India is higher and they tend to offer the customers financial products of currency, equities, commodities and credit. Different investment institutions that are operating in the Indian market are Barclays Capital, Citi Bank, B.N.P Paribas, Deutsche Bank, Kotak Mahindra Bank, Yes Bank, and J.P Morgan.

Importance of Investment Institutions in India

The Indian economy observes a greater necessity for Investment banks, as they are responsible for removing deficiency of capital. Investment banks are liable for offering investments along with stimulating the savings level of their customers. Investment banks tend to mobilise scattered and small savings of the community people while converting them into productive businesses. Investment institutions are also capable of fostering both indirect and direct investment for offering economic development. Investment institutions also look after the economic well-being of the nation. The funds of investment banks are obtained by offering securities to the investors.
